课时14 用户管理,创建用户指定密码
1./home/:目录下有各个创建的用户对应的家目录,会自动地进入到自己地家目录。
2.Linux系统是一个多用户任务地操作系统,任何一个要使用系统资源的用户,都必须首先向系统管理员申请
一个账号,然后以这个账号的身份进入系统。
3.Linux的用户至少属于一个组。
4.添加用户xiaoming
(1)useradd xm,没有指定组,但会创建xm的默认组,xm属于xm组
(2)useradd -d 指定目录 新的用户名,给新创建的用户指定家目录。
cd/ home
[ home]# mkdir tiger
[ home]# useradd -d /home/dog/ xh
[ home]# passwd xm
[ home]# passwd xh
然后用xm,xh登录
在root下可以修改其他用户的密码
课时15 用户管理 删除用户
1.userdel
2.删除用户xm,但是保留家目录userdel xm
删除用户xh以及用户主目录userdel -r xh
删除用户时, 一般来讲保留家目录
课时16 用户管理 查询切换用户
1.id 用户名
2.切换
su - 用户名
3.从权限高的用户切换到权限低的用户,不需要输入密码,反之需要。
4.查看当前用户
whoami/ who am I
课时17 用户管理 组的管理
1.系统可以对有共性的用户进行统一的管理
2.
增加:groupadd [组名]
删除:groupdel [组名]
增加用户时直接加上用户组
groupadd -g 用户组 用户名
[r ~]# groupadd wudang
[ ~]# useradd -g wudang zwj
[ ~]# id zwj
uid=501(zwj) gid=501(wudang) 组=501(wudang)
修改用户组:
groupmod -g 用户组 用户名
[ ~]# groupadd shaolin
[ ~]# usermod -g shaolin zwj
[ ~]# id zwj
uid=501(zwj) gid=502(shaolin) 组=502(shaolin)
课时18 用户管理 用户和组的配置文件
1./etc/passwd 文件
用户(user)的配置文件,记录用户的各种信息
每行的含义:用户名:口令:用户标识号:组标识号:注释行描述:主目录:登录shell
2./etc/shadow 文件
口令的配置文件
每行含义:登录名:加密口令:最后一次修改时间:最小时间间隔:最大时间间隔:警告时间:不活动时间:
失效时间:标志
3./etc/group 文件
组(group)的配置文件,记录Linux包含的组的信息
每行含义:组名:口令:组标标识:组内用户列表
[ home]# vim /etc/shadow
wudang:x:501:
shaolin:x:502:
组名:x:组的id
[ home]# vim /etc/passwd
zwj:x:501:502::/home/zwj:/bin/bash
用户名:用户id:组id:家目录:shell